Overview of What a Blockchain Explorer Is
A blockchain explorer is a user interface that allows users to search, view, and analyze data stored on a blockchain. It provides users with a detailed overview of the entire blockchain network, including all blocks, transactions, and other associated data. The blockchain explorer also allows users to monitor their transactions and other activities on the blockchain in real time.

Step-by-Step Guide to Building a Blockchain Explorer
Building a blockchain explorer can be a complex and challenging process. However, it is possible to create a functional and secure blockchain explorer if you follow the right steps. Here is a step-by-step guide to building a blockchain explorer:
Gathering the Necessary Components
The first step in building a blockchain explorer is to gather the necessary components. You will need a web server, a database, and a programming language such as JavaScript or Python. You may also need additional components, depending on the specific features you want to include in your blockchain explorer.
Setting Up the Environment
Once you have gathered the necessary components, you need to set up the environment for your blockchain explorer. This involves configuring the web server, setting up the database, and installing the necessary programming language. Once the environment is set up, you can begin to develop the blockchain explorer.
Developing the Blockchain Explorer
The next step is to develop the blockchain explorer. This involves writing the code that will power the blockchain explorer. You will need to write code to query the blockchain, retrieve data, and display it in a user-friendly format. Once the code is written, you can then deploy the blockchain explorer.
